scifi is cool but space as a “frontier” needs to be dispensed with

space isn’t to be “conquered.” triumphalism go away

the vacuum of space isn’t the antithesis of life. spent nuclear waste in the Southwest desert is disruptive to life, human like us and otherwise. it is not a wasteland because it does not exist for our sake or even its own sake. it simply is. so goes for the airless gaps between worlds.

space as an object of conquest and exploitation is Elon Musk technofashy futurist bullshit ideology, yet it is accepted as self-evident by and large by left-wing ideologues as well.

this is a good blunt article about how exorbitant hollywood profit is only possible through exploiting the most vulnerable tranches of labor, which like many industries has always been the case and is as a result as precarious as it’s ever been

which is a shit deal for labor, but it also means that studios are incredibly exposed and that withholding their profits by skipping the theater and the subscriptions can have a bigger impact than ever before in terms of blueballing greedy studios

(such as Warner Bros’ Dune part 2, which plans to crunch VFX workers with a short 12 month schedule after cashing in on their labor in part 1 to win the oscar for best visual effects)
